The Committee of Seventy, a nonpartisan advocate for good governance and election integrity in Pennsylvania, has outlined actionable steps, including running for an elected poll worker position, to empower citizens in their locality.

Elections in Pennsylvania depend heavily on poll workers, with over 40,000 needed bi-annually. Each voting district requires at least five poll workers to facilitate the election process. The positions of judge, majority, and minority inspectors are elected roles, emphasizing the importance of community involvement in maintaining the electoral system’s integrity and efficiency.

Serving as an elected poll worker provides an opportunity to be actively involved in safeguarding voting rights, ensuring a seamless Election Day, and fortifying the democratic system. This role offers a paid position and the chance to engage with fellow citizens, building trust and enhancing electoral reliability.

For those interested, the Committee of Seventy will assist prospective candidates in understanding the election process. Information sessions will take place from February 10 to 14, detailing election board responsibilities and the nomination process, allowing participants to connect with their precinct effectively.

To qualify for candidacy as an elected poll worker, individuals must be registered voters in their election district, at least 18 years old, and not hold certain appointed positions.
